The birth year was listed as 1925. The number currently linked to Peter is (804) 740-2123. Public records show Richmond as a city Peter also stayed in. Peter has reached the age of 99 years. The possible relatives of Peter are Patricia C Guthrie, James P Meade, Dorothea C Meade and 3 other people. Peter is a resident of 5325 Lemoore Dr, Glen Allen, Va 23059.